O R D E R

The petitioner has come forward with this writ petition seeking a direction to the respondents to consider the application for the recruitment of the post of Overseer/Junior Draftsmen in Ariyalur District taking into account of date of birth of the petitioner as 05.07.1985 based on the birth certificate dated 10.12.2020.

2. Mr.J.Pothiraj, learned Special Government Pleader takes notice on behalf of the respondents. By consent of both parties, the writ petition is taken up for final disposal at the admission stage itself.

3. According to the petitioner, at the time of joining the school, his date of birth was mentioned as 25.05.1985 in the school records. When he applied for the post of Overseer/Junior Draftsmen, one of the conditions mentioned in the application is that the candidate shall not exceed 35 years as on 01.07.2020. After came to know the fact that the date of birth mentioned in the school certificates is not correct, he applied for the birth https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/

certificate before the Registrar Office, Jayankondam. He obtained his birth certificate issued by the Government of Tamil Nadu on 10.12.2020 and that the original date of birth is 05.07.1985 and is got to be registered on 10.07.1985.

4. Admittedly, the Date of Birth in all the school certificates has been mentioned as 25.05.1985 for the best reason known to the parents of the petitioner. The date of birth has been given as 25.05.1985, probably, for the purpose of entry into schooling. If the date of birth was 05.07.1985, the petitioner would not have admitted in the school. Now after 35 years, the petitioner has come forward with the relief that the original date of birth is 05.07.1985 and it needs to be altered.

5. This Court has already dealt with the similar issue in W.P.(MD) No.15490 of 2020 (P.Jeyachandran vs. The Director of School Education Department and 3 others) and passed a detailed order on 06.11.2020, holding that there is nothing wrong in a person having two date of births. The original date of birth is for the purpose of marriage and another for the purpose of employment. Once there is an entry in the school certificate, that alone will be taken into account for the purpose of employment and the question of alteration of date of birth based on the birth certificate may not arise at all. If this writ petition is allowed, everybody will knock at the doors of this Court with similar request in one way of the other after several decades.

6. Hence, finding no merits in the petition, the writ petition is dismissed. No costs.
